Smoking Cessation and Risk of Esophageal Cancer by Histological Type : Systematic Review and Meta-analysis
BACKGROUND: Tobacco smoking strongly increases risk of esophageal squamous cell carcinoma and moderately increases risk of esophageal adenocarcinoma.
